Fluoride


Fluoride is a controversial topic , and there's plenty of misinformation and information out there regarding its safety. The facts are as follows It is a mineral that occurs naturally in water. It's introduced into municipal water sources to stop tooth decay. In fact, the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) considers fluoridated water to be among the 10 greatest public health achievements of the 20th century because it can reduce cavities in adults and children by around 25 percent.

However, some people are concerned that too much fluoride may be harmful. That's why it's important to know the facts. Here's what you must be aware of regarding fluoride in tap water:

The fluoride naturally occurs in water at various levels according to the source. Groundwater generally has more fluoride than surface water.
The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) regulates the quantity of fluoride that can add to water supply This level is based on EPA's scientific determination of what levels are safe for all different ages. The current "maximum concentration of contaminant" to be used for drinking fluoride is 4 parts of a million (ppm).
You are able to determine the fluoride content in the water supply of your municipality by visiting the website of the EPA and searching for your municipality's assessment of water quality .
Certain home filtration systems eliminate fluoride from water that is filtered by taps. These include reverse-osmosis systems as well as activated alumina filters, and distillation systems. Improved Water Quality


There are numerous benefits that can be derived from a home water purifier, including enhanced water quality, improved taste, and reduced exposure to harmful substances.

Water filters can eliminate diverse contaminants from water, including protozoa, viruses, bacteria sediment, heavy metals. Certain filters are made to remove specific contaminants, while others are designed to remove a broad range.

Many filters use activated carbon to remove impurities. Activated carbon is a form from charcoal processed so that it is more porous. Its surface area is increased in addition to making it efficient at trapping contaminants.

Reverse Osmosis is another well-known filtration method. In reverse osmosis water is forced into a membrane that keeps out impurities, while allowing pure water to flow through.

Home water filters can be effective ways to increase the quality of the water you drink. However, it's important to choose the right filter for your requirements and follow the recommendations of the manufacturer for maintenance and replacement of filters.
